Livestock manure is an important resource for agriculture, because it has a high level of nutrients and organic matters. In Japan, the quantity of livestock manure has been increasing more and more as farms have become larger and more. The total amount of livestock manure produced each year has now reached 97 million mt. The nitrogen content of animal manure has been estimated at 7.6 million mt. If these poultry wastes were to be recycled evenly over all Japan’s cropland, the load of nitrogen would be 140 kg/ha. However, actual recycling is uneven, and there are some regions where the nitrogen produced (250 kg/ha or more) exceeds the capacity of the soil to absorb it safely
equipment for making manure pellets
we have three kinds of manure pellet machine available on the market which can turn composted livestock manure into pellets or granules. One kind is the disc pelletizer which requires moisture about 25% to 35%, and the other type is the flat die pellet mill which requires moisture below 10%, another one type is double roller press granulator which requires moisture also below 10% ,the main differences among them are moisture requirement is different and final pellets shape is different
